A patent lawsuit for $2 billion against Apple by IP.com is rejected in a German court in Feb. 2014. The original patent was acquired from Bosch by IP.com. Bosch received the patent when the automotive manufacturer worked on devices for cars at the beginning of the development of handheld devices.

Patent trolls who had no part in the inventing process- simply bought patents- have sued companies to get high settlements. The Patent Trial and Appeal Board can now hear cases from companies hit by such lawsuits to challenge the original patent.
